@media (hover:hover)
{
	/* JQUERY DIALOG */
	.ui-dialog .ui-dialog-titlebar .ui-button:hover {
		background-color: var(--negro);
	}

	.ui-dialog .ui-dialog-buttonpane .ui-button:hover {
		color: var(--negro);
		background: var(--blanco);
	}

	.ui-dialog .ui-dialog-buttonpane .ui-button:last-child:hover {
		color: var(--blanco);
		background: var(--negro);
	}

	/* CHECKS */
	.checks .check label a:hover {
		opacity: .25;
	}

	/* DESPLEGABLE LEGAL */
	.desplegable_legal .interior .descripcion a:hover {
		opacity: .25;
	}

	/* COOKIES */
	#cookie-bar a:hover {
		background: var(--negro);
	}

	#cookie-bar a:last-child:hover {
		color: var(--negro);
		background: var(--blanco);
	}

	/* CABECERA */
	.cabecera .izquierda .desplegar_buscar:hover {
		color: var(--blanco);
		background: var(--rojo);
	}

	.cabecera .izquierda .desplegar_buscar:hover:before {
		background-color: var(--blanco);
	}

	.cabecera .centro ul li a:hover {
		opacity: .25;
	}

	.cabecera .derecha .desplegar_usuario:hover {
		background: url('../img/web/usuario_w.svg') no-repeat center var(--rojo);
	}

	.cabecera .derecha .minicesta .desplegar_minicesta:hover {
		background: url('../img/web/minicesta_w.svg') no-repeat center var(--rojo);
	}

	/* DESPLEGABLE BUSCAR */
	.desplegable_buscar form .cerrar_buscar:hover {
		background-color: var(--negro);
	}

	.desplegable_buscar .resultados_categorias ul li a:hover {
		opacity: .25;
	}

	/* BANNERS */
	.banners .owl-nav [class^="owl-"]:hover {
		background: url('../img/web/navegacion_w.svg') no-repeat center var(--rojo);
		box-shadow: none;
	}

	/* ÍTEM DEL PRODUCTO */
	.item_producto:hover .imagen img {
		transform: scale(1.05);
	}

	.item_producto:hover .texto .titulo {
		color: var(--rojo);
	}

	/* CARRUSEL */
	.carrusel .inferior .owl-nav [class^="owl-"]:hover {
		background: url('../img/web/navegacion_w.svg') no-repeat center var(--rojo);
		box-shadow: none;
	}

	/* ANUNCIOS */
	.anuncios .anuncio:hover:before {
		background: var(--luto75);
	}

	/* PRESENTACIÓN */
	.presentacion .derecha .boton:hover {
		color: var(--blanco);
		background: none;
		box-shadow: 0 0 0 1px var(--blanco) inset;
	}

	/* ENLACES */
	.enlaces .enlace:hover {
		opacity: .25;
	}

	/* PIE */
	.pie .superior .redes a:hover {
		background-color: var(--negro);
	}

	.pie .superior ul li a:hover {
		opacity: .25;
	}

	/* MIGAS */
	.migas .interior .texto .volver:hover:before {
		background: url('../img/web/volver_w.svg') no-repeat center var(--rojo);
	}

	.migas .interior .texto .segmentos a:hover {
		opacity: .25;
	}

	/* FILTROS */
	.filtros .bloques .bloque .desplegar_filtro:hover {
		color: var(--blanco);
		background: var(--negro);
	}

	.filtros .bloques .bloque .desplegar_filtro:hover:before {
		background-image: url('../img/web/filtro_w.svg');
	}

	.filtros .bloques .bloque .desplegable_filtro li a:hover {
		opacity: .25;
	}

	.filtros .filtrado .izquierda a:hover {
		opacity: .25;
	}

	.filtros .filtrado .derecha a:hover {
		opacity: .25;
	}

	/* SEO */
	.seo .descripcion a:hover {
		opacity: .25;
	}

	/* PRODUCTO */
	.producto .derecha .propiedades .propiedad ul li a:hover {
		opacity: .25;
	}

	.producto .derecha .comprar .cantidad .restar:hover {
		opacity: .25;
	}

	.producto .derecha .comprar .cantidad .sumar:hover {
		opacity: .25;
	}

	.producto .derecha .comprar .boton:hover {
		background: var(--negro);
	}

	.producto .derecha .opciones .favorito:hover {
		opacity: .25;
	}

	.producto .derecha .opciones .compartir:hover {
		opacity: .25;
	}

	/* CONTACTO */
	.contacto .inferior form .botones .boton:hover {
		background: var(--negro);
	}

	/* CONTENIDO */
	.contenido .descripcion a:hover {
		opacity: .25;
	}
}